Increased Signal on T1WI
- Fat
- High Protein
- Subacute Hemorrhage (Methemoglobin)
- Gadolinium
- Other Paramagnetics (Manganese, Calcium, Melanin)
-
Decreased Signal on T1WI
- Water (CSF, Edema)
- Acute Hemorrhage (Oxyhemoglobin, Deoxyhemoglobin)
- Chronic Hemorrhage (Hemosiderin)
- Diamagnetic Effects (Calcification, Air)
- Fast Blood Flow
- Very Viscous Protein

Increased Signal on T2WI
- Water (CSF, Edema)
- Hyperacute Hemorrhage (Oxyhemoglobin)
- Late Subacute Hemorrhage (Extracellular Methemoglobin)
-
Decreased Signal on T2WI
- Fat (NON-FSE)
- High Protein
- Acute Hemorrhage (Deoxyhemoglobin)
- Chronic Hemorrhage (Hemosiderin)
- Early Subacute Hemorrhage (Intracellular Methemoglobin)
- Other Paramagnetics (Melanin, Calcium)
- Diamagnetic Effects (Calcification, Air)
- Fast Blood Flow

MR Signal of Hemorrhage
- �IT BE AN IDY BIDY BABY DODO�
- Oxyhemoglobin IB (Iso T1, Bright T2)
- Deoxyhemoglobin ID (Iso T1, Dark T2)
- Intracellular Methemoglobin BD (Bright T1, Dark T2)
- Extrecellular Methemoglobin BB (Bright T1, Bright T2)
- Hemosiderin DD (Dark T1, Dark T2)

Intracerebral Hemorrhage
- Trauma (Increased edema)
- Infarction (Increased edema)
- Primary Neoplasm/Mets (Increased edema)
- Hypertension (basal ganglia, cerebellum, brainstem)
- Amyloid Angiopathy (elderly)
- Aneurysm
- AVM
- Vasculitis
- Dural Sinus Thrombosis
- Bleeding Diatheses
- Cavernous Hemangioma
